Boys, 9 and 11, charged in sex assault

HOWELL, Mich. -- Two boys, ages 9 and 11, have been charged with forcing a 7-year-old boy to perform oral sex on them on a school bus.

The boys, charged in juvenile court, could be placed on Michigan's sex offender registry for life if they are convicted, The Ann Arbor News reported Tuesday.

The incident reportedly took place in May. The boys - accused of first- and second-degree criminal sexual conduct and gross indecency between males - are students at Howell Elementary School, about 45 miles northwest of Detroit.

Authorities will request an evaluation to determine whether the sexual contact was predatory or experimentation, Livingston County Prosecutor David L. Morse said.

The 11-year-old was released Friday on a $25,000 personal bond. He is required to be monitored by an adult at all times and is not allowed to spend the night at his mother's house if his two younger siblings are present.

The 9-year-old was charged in August, but the status of his case wasn't available Tuesday.

The 11-year-old's court-appointed lawyer said his client pleaded not guilty, and he called the court conditions excessive.

"In the blink of an eye, he went from being a boy to being a man before the court," attorney Carolyn Henry said.

The father of the 7-year-old reported the incident to police after catching his son performing oral sex on his younger brother at home, WHMI-FM reported. The 7-year-old later told police that the 9-year-old boy forced him to perform sex acts on him several times on the bus, the Livingston County Daily Press & Argus reported.
